Ich pflege diese Teekanne:
Es gibt einen 418-Fehler zurück, wenn es gepingt wird, und es wird regelmäßig von Personen gepingt, die von der entsprechenden Wikipedia-Seite ankommen . (Für diejenigen, die interessiert sind und es scheinen einige von Ihnen zu sein, ist die relevante Geschichte hier. )
Es befindet sich in einem Regal in meinem Büro in der Informatikabteilung einer Universität, und die Support-Mitarbeiter waren so freundlich, ihm vor einigen Jahren eine dedizierte IP-Adresse zu geben.
Mein Vertrag läuft in den nächsten Wochen aus und es ist mir eingefallen, dass ich etwas mit der Teekanne machen muss. Ich würde es gerne mit nach Hause nehmen, aber ich habe keine Ahnung, wie ich meinem Breitbandanbieter zu Hause erklären soll, dass ich eine dedizierte IP-Adresse in meinem Haus haben möchte, damit die Leute eine Teekanne pingen können.
Gibt es eine vernünftige Möglichkeit, einen Server in einem Regal in meinem Haus zu haben, den die Leute über eine IP-Adresse anpingen können? Welche Suchbegriffe kann ich verwenden, um eine Lösung für dieses Problem zu finden?
Antworten:
"Erklären Sie meinem heimischen Breitbandanbieter, dass ich eine dedizierte IP-Adresse in meinem Haus haben möchte, damit die Leute eine Teekanne anpingen können."
Übrigens: Sagen Sie ihnen einfach, dass Sie eine statische IP-Adresse möchten.
Bitte beachten Sie, dass in vielen Ländern viele ISP keine statischen IP-Adressen an Kunden der Verbraucherklasse verkaufen (aber die Anfrage ist kostenlos!). Wenn sie Ihnen kein Konto zur Verfügung stellen möchten, können Sie ein DynamicDNS-Konto erstellen, mit dem Benutzer über einen Hostnamen (z. B. myteapot.dyndns.org) auf die Teekanne zugreifen können.
quelle
Das Wort könnte einfach "IPv6" sein. Für eine Teekanne ist es durchaus sinnvoll, eine IPv6-Adresse zu haben. Das Design von IPv6 ermöglicht es Ihnen, ein ganzes Subnetz von IPv6-Adressen für alle Geräte in Ihrem Heim zu haben.
quelle
Muss es eine IP-Adresse sein? Der Grund, den ich frage, ist, dass es viel einfacher (und billiger) wäre, eine Domain für den Zugriff darauf zu verwenden.
Auf diese Weise können Sie die gleiche Internetverbindung aufrechterhalten, die Sie jetzt zu Hause haben, und einen Dienst wie dyn.com oder noip.com verwenden, um Ihre Domain (htcpcp.com möglicherweise?) So zu halten, dass sie auf die dynamische IP Ihres Heiminternets verweist. Auf diese Weise wird die Domain aktualisiert, wenn Ihr Modem neu gestartet wird oder Ihr ISP die IP-Adresse ändert, die Sie haben, um darauf zu verweisen.
Die andere Möglichkeit wäre, Ihren ISP anzurufen und ihm zu sagen, dass Sie eine statische IP-Adresse wünschen. Einige ISPs berechnen Ihnen für diesen Service etwa 5 US-Dollar pro Monat, andere verlangen, dass Sie ein Upgrade auf eine Geschäftsverbindung durchführen, bevor Sie dies zulassen.
Wenn Sie weitere Fragen haben, lassen Sie es mich wissen!
quelle
Ja. Siehe unten. Ich gehe davon aus, dass Sie mit "ping" wirklich "Kontakt über einen Webbrowser" meinen, um einen HTTP-Antwortcode 418 zu erhalten.
UK SOHO Breitband
Heim-Breitband wird normalerweise über einen Router bereitgestellt, der Network Address Translation (NAT) verwendet, wobei das interne Netzwerk einen privaten Adressbereich verwendet (z. B. 192.168.1.) Und die externe "öffentliche" Adresse vom Internetdienstanbieter (ISP) dynamisch zugewiesen wird. . Da es dynamisch zugewiesen wird, kann es sich von Zeit zu Zeit ändern.
Normalerweise senden Ihre Heimcomputer beim Einschalten eine DHCP-Anfrage, in der sie nach einer internen IP-Adresse gefragt werden, die sie verwenden können. Normalerweise antwortet Ihr Router und weist eine Adresse aus einem Pool interner Adressen zu.
Die internen Adressen können normalerweise nicht direkt erreicht werden, aber Ihr Router verwendet NAT, um zwischen internen und externen Adressen zu übersetzen.
Statische IP-Adresse
Sie müssen nach einer "statischen IP-Adresse" fragen. Dies bedeutet, dass Ihre öffentliche IP-Adresse fest ist und zur Verwendung mit Ihrer Teekanne veröffentlicht werden kann. Sie werden nicht die tatsächliche Adresse wählen müssen.
Einige britische ISPs erheben hierfür eine zusätzliche monatliche Gebühr (z. B. BT), andere jedoch nicht (z. B. Zen).
Teekanne interne Adresse
Ihre Teekanne verfügt möglicherweise über eine konfigurierbare feste IP-Adresse. In diesem Fall sollten Sie eine Adresse innerhalb des internen Netzwerkbereichs konfigurieren, der von Ihrem Router verwendet wird, aber außerhalb des Bereichs, der von Ihrem Router ausgegeben wird - es handelt sich um den DHCP-Bereich.
Alternativ können Sie Ihren Router so konfigurieren, dass der Teekanne immer dieselbe interne Adresse zugewiesen wird.
Port-Weiterleitung
Eingehende Anfragen an Ihren Router für den Teekannendienst müssen an die spezifische interne Adresse Ihrer Teekanne weitergeleitet werden. Sie tun dies mit "Portweiterleitung". Einige Router bezeichnen dies möglicherweise als "Pinholes" oder verwenden eine andere Terminalogie.
quelle
Wenn Ihr ISP keine Carrier Grade Nat verwendet, haben Sie wahrscheinlich bereits eine pingfähige, globale IP-Adresse. Sicher, einige ISPs blockieren Ports und Ihre IP-Adresse ist möglicherweise nicht statisch - dies ändert sich gelegentlich, wenn Sie die Verbindung trennen / wiederherstellen. Überprüfen Sie einfach, ob Sie eine zweite IP-Adresse erhalten, die an Sie weitergeleitet wird (obwohl ich keine Ahnung habe, wie ein Router für Endverbraucher damit umgehen würde - Sie benötigen möglicherweise einen Router für gewerbliche Zwecke), oder stellen Sie der Teekanne einfach eine eigene, billige Leitung zur Verfügung.
Wenn dies keine Option ist, besteht ein Umweg möglicherweise darin, einen VPS mit einer statischen IP-Adresse an einer anderen Stelle abzurufen und mithilfe Ihrer Firewall alle Pakete an diese Teekanne weiterzuleiten. Eine Alternative könnte sein, einen Proxy für Ihre Teekanne zu haben, der mit diesen Dingen umgeht. Ich nehme an, dass dies auch Platz für eine virtuell emulierte Teekanne lässt.
Wenn Sie die Erschöpfung der IP-Adresse in Betracht ziehen, geben Sie ihr eine IPv6-Adresse, wie von MSalters vorgeschlagen
quelle
Die aktuelle IP-Adresse der Teekanne scheint bei RHUL registriert zu sein .
Angenommen, Sie befinden sich immer noch in Großbritannien. Mehrere inländische Internetdienstanbieter haben eine dedizierte / feste / statische IP-Adresse als Teil ihrer Breitband-Pakete für zu Hause (in einigen Fällen auch IPv6) und würden wahrscheinlich sehr gerne Ihre Teekanne bedienen. Zum Beispiel:
Ein Einplatinencomputer sollte einen angemessenen Heimserver für die Teekanne bilden. Betrachten Sie etwas wie ein OLinuXino oder lesen Sie diese hilfreiche Seite der Free Software Foundation.
quelle
Wenn Sie nicht viel ändern möchten, mieten Sie einen virtuellen Server, konfigurieren Sie iptables so, dass keine Konnektivität mit dem jeweils relevanten Port besteht (Rate 80), und konfigurieren Sie nat auf Ihrem Grenzgerät so, dass vps ip und dst die Quell-IP sind Port 80 ist (in diesem Zusammenhang), es leitet an die Teekanne. (Bitte beachten Sie, dass Sie sicherstellen müssen, dass die Nat-Regeln bidirektional sind.)
Auf diese Weise müssen Sie Ihre Heim-IP nicht weitergeben, und das Gerät funktioniert im Wesentlichen so, wie es ist.
quelle
Auf was habe ich noch nicht erwähnt gesehen: Ist es HAVE statisch sein? Absolut? Positiv?
http://en.wikipedia.org/wiki/Dynamic_DNS
Sie können einen dynamischen DNS-Dienst verwenden, um Ihre sich ändernde private IP-Adresse zu aktualisieren. http://dyn.com/dns/ verwende ich für meinen Heimrouter, obwohl ich mir sicher bin, dass es viele andere ähnliche Dienste gibt. Es könnte wirtschaftlicher sein, 25-35 US-Dollar pro Jahr zu zahlen ... anstatt mit höherer Wahrscheinlichkeit 10 US-Dollar pro Monat für eine statische IP-Adresse Ihres Providers.
So wie DynamicDNS funktioniert, überprüfen Sie regelmäßig Ihre IP-Adresse. Wenn es sich ändert, aktualisieren Sie den DNS-Server. Mein Router ist so eingerichtet, dass er dies automatisch mit DynDns ausführt, obwohl diese zufällig eine Anwendung haben, die Sie auf einem lokalen Computer ausführen können.
Auf diese Weise kann es passieren, dass Personen einen Ping-Befehl erhalten. Dies
teapot.MyDomainName.com
sollte nur funktionieren, außer für die kurze Zeit zwischen dem Ändern Ihrer IP-Adresse und dem Aktualisieren des DNS-Servers (je nach Einrichtung können dies Sekunden, Stunden oder Tage sein).quelle